Bremen airport was founded in the year 1913. This year the senate of Bremen approved the Aviation Association an official authorization to operate a flight base. This airport has many historical evidences that account for some highlight in the context. In the year 1920, KLM airline operated a flight from Amsterdam and Hamburg to Copenhagen via Bremen. In the year 1945, the American troops took over the airport and handed back to the city authority in the year 1949. In the 1950s, flights to New York and Rio de Janeiro were added. In the year1989, it was noted that more than one million passengers traveled through this airport.

Inside Bremen airport, there is a little aviation and space exploration museum, which displays the Junkers G38 Bremen air plane and the first Spacelab module.
